&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;span style="font-family:Arial;"&gt;When cared for
properly, pearls can last a lifetime. The best way to care for pearls is to
wear them often as the body’s natural oils keep pearls lustrous. However, it&amp;#39;s
important to keep them away from household chemicals including perfume, makeup
and hairspray. Chemicals found in these common products can dull the luster of
your pearls. It is recommended that you put your pearls on last when getting
ready and make them the first thing you take off when you come home. Before
putting your pearls away, wipe them with a soft cloth and store them separate
from other jewelry to avoid scratching their tender surfaces.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;The intense color and the sheer elegance of Turquoise make
it a special and the most sought after stone among jewelry lovers. Nothing else
can light up your costume than the dull glow of this brilliant blue-green gem. Often
associated with wealth, Turquoise stones range in variety of hues ranging from
blue to gray-green sometimes streaked with black veins.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
The Persian Turquoise is less porous compared to other gems found today. It is
less treatable, meaning that you purchased natural, untreated gemstones.
Turquoise Sleeping Beauty mines are very porous and are often dipped in a resin
or wax coating to prevent the erosion of the material, as well as enhancing its
overall appearance and color.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;Freshwater pearls have the extensive range of colors, size,
and figures in contrast to other types of pearls. Freshwater pearls produce a
visual effect where rainbow of colors shine underneath the pearls’ exterior.
They are hard, robust, and quite resistant to disfiguration and erosion.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;
The color of these pearls can be cream, white, orange, pink, purple, or yellow.
Higher-quality of freshwater pearls has undertone of blue, green, and rose. The
dimension of these pearls varies from 2.00mm to 15.0mm. With sizes varying from
6.0 to 7.00 mm, best suited for sustaining a modest, inconspicuous appeal; 7.0
to 8.00 mm are good for making a sophisticated report; and 9.0 to 10.00 mm are
appropriate for adolescents or mature teenagers.&lt;b&gt;&lt;u&gt;&lt;/u&gt;&lt;/b&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

</description></item><item><title>Aquamarine – Gemstone of Ocean Dreams</title><link>http://cs.beadstylemag.com/bdscs/forums/thread/51444.aspx</link><pubDate>Tue, 30 Dec 2008 09:14:48 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">803572a3-8e1e-42ec-b9e4-242e68419880:51444</guid><dc:creator>smartneil</dc:creator><slash:comments>0</slash:comments><comments>http://cs.beadstylemag.com/bdscs/forums/thread/51444.aspx</comments><wfw:commentRss>http://cs.beadstylemag.com/bdscs/forums/commentrss.aspx?SectionID=49&amp;PostID=51444</wfw:commentRss><description>&lt;p&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;The beautiful gemstone aquamarine is a semi-precious gem, a
light greenish blue to a bright blue variety species of beryl, which makes it a
family member of the gemstone Emerald. The name Aquamarine is derived from
Latin word, meaning seawater. &amp;quot;Aqua&amp;quot; translates to water and &amp;quot;marina&amp;quot;
translates to sea. This seems especially appropriate for aquamarine&amp;#39;s
barely-there icy blue tones to intense greenish-blue tones, reminiscent of the
sea. Also believed to embody the spirit of the sea, it has been regarded as a
symbol of purification, ever-lasting youth, and happiness.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;What else would be an ideal gift for your loved ones than a beautifully
crafted Princess cut diamond earrings? Princess cut diamonds are diamonds
crafted in a square shape. The Origin of these diamonds relay back to 1979 when
a jeweler crafted this square cut diamond to rival the brilliance of the round
“brilliant” cut. Today, princess cut diamond earrings rank second in
popularity, in diamond earrings, necklaces and rings.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;The lighter shade of the color blue, the more valuable the diamond
is. As the shade of the color blue gets darker and when one starts to see a
greenish tint to it the less valuable it is. &l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;If one has to identify the true color of a blue colored
diamond, than all you need is to hold it up to clear light. One won’t be able
to find out its true color if fluorescent lights are used found in many jewelry
stores.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;p class="MsoNormal"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/p&gt;</description></item><item><title>Owl's</title><link>http://cs.beadstylemag.com/bdscs/forums/thread/46244.aspx</link><pubDate>Tue, 23 Sep 2008 22:30:19 GMT</pubDate><guid isPermaLink="false">803572a3-8e1e-42ec-b9e4-242e68419880:46244</guid><dc:creator>~LadyBug~</dc:creator><slash:comments>2</slash:comments><comments>http://cs.beadstylemag.com/bdscs/forums/thread/46244.aspx</comments><wfw:commentRss>http://cs.beadstylemag.com/bdscs/forums/commentrss.aspx?SectionID=49&amp;PostID=46244</wfw:commentRss><description>&lt;p&gt;Owl&amp;#39;s are everywhere for teens this fall/winter. &lt;a class="" href="http://www.aeropostale.com/family/index.jsp?categoryId=2038749&amp;amp;cp=2284058&amp;amp;clickid=cat_leftnav_txt" target="_blank"&gt;aeropostale has a owl tee&lt;/a&gt;&amp;nbsp;and Kay&amp;#39;s, teamed up with seventeen mag has &lt;a class="" href="http://www.kay.com/webapp/wcs/stores/servlet/product1%7C10101%7C10001%7C-1%7C503159903%7C15053%7C15053.15071.15190" target="_blank"&gt;a owl necklace&lt;/a&gt;.&lt;/p&gt;
